Transform mainframe Broadcom Easytrieve (EZT) programs to Java 17 (Spring Boot 3.x) using AWS Transform custom.
| Path | Best for | How |
|---|---|---|
| Kiro Power (recommended) | End-to-end automation, team use | Install this repo as a Kiro Power — Kiro orchestrates everything |
| Manual (CDK/CLI) | Learning, customization, debugging | Deploy EC2 via CDK, run atx CLI commands manually |
Kiro handles everything: workspace setup, BRE extraction, Java transformation, byte-by-byte validation — all running serverless on AWS Batch.

| Metric | Result |
|---|---|
| Single EZT program (low complexity) | ~10 min |
| Parallel capacity | 128 concurrent per batch |
| Max per session | 512 programs |
| Infrastructure cost when idle | $0 (serverless) |
